Output 2dd6b538bbb131aee116f463124d8f8c8c1ae4ba31257a98706584d73b0b4aa8:1

value
31324641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25dc641849e9098a3da1359b89e1f203a628e421 OP_EQUALVERIFY OP_CHECKSIG
address
14TC28gvMuvAni7u97ALApkYdjAJxMxLao
transaction
2dd6b538bbb131aee116f463124d8f8c8c1ae4ba31257a98706584d73b0b4aa8
confirmations
491563
spent
true